Asset Seizure and Qualified Immunity: A Legal Debate
The chapter explores a case of law enforcement officers seizing a significant amount of money from an individual without proper justification, revealing loopholes in asset seizure laws. It delves into the complexities of applying the Fourth Amendment in cases of excessive asset seizures and debates the flawed qualified immunity doctrine that often shields officers from accountability in such situations.
